T 20 slider of Rumple43 match 2

Human ( Afghanistan)
AI (England)
Soft and dry wicket

AI batting

I found 2 right hand openers had a tendency to drive through covers and extra cover , ones i blocked that it started slogging cross the line to mid wicket.

Plenty of plays and misses to go around but not much edging. The spinners seems more likely to get wickets. However it was the left arm seemer who took the first wicket within the power play and it was a leg cutter outside off and caught at deep extra cover . (very satisfying as it was well planned) Eng 34 for 1 (3.4 overs)

2 bowls later i tried the same and result was a 6 over extra cover

Ball is keeping extremely low for spinners ( hardly getting up towards quarter of the stump but it doesn't stop AI from hitting big sixers at will

At the end of power play it was 65/1

*most impressive thing up to this was the variations of results with same input. (Example - ball 5.4 was driven to short mid off , ball 5.5 (same intup as the previous ball) was driven slightly wide of mid off for 2 runs.

After power play i noticed a patting of hitting about 2 to 3 boundaries and rest was straight to filders . Not much singels or 2s

2nd wicket fall in the 10th over again trying to clear deep extra cover and caught near the line of rashid khan

97 -2

3rd fall next over . It was the other opener who scored 50 already and guess what happend . Yes deep extra cover it was

98 - 3

After 3rd wicket i chage my approach and started bowling lot more in to the body with out giving room to go extra cover and run rate fell down almost immediately.

I had a deep midwicket but long was open , had a short mid on .

After about 3 overs of my new tactics AI started hitting to deep square led and Long on for boundaries and mid wicket for 1s

By 14th over AI started using reverse batting option to opne up the both sides . At this stage keeping them under 10 was a real challenge

At 15 overs England was 145 for 3

In the last 5 overs my main tactic was just mix it up. I bowled offies, lagies , arm balls both wide and straight. There was many plays and misses .

To explain how low the pitch was i got a fast bowler to ball extremely short at 142kmph and AI drive me stright for 6 on front foot

After getting hammered by AI i managed to keep the last over for 5 runs with extra variations

So they ended up with 214 for 3

Notes-

Keeper dropped 6 catches in total

Out of 13 6's 9 were over extra cover

AI defended 2 ball and left alone 1

Thanks for such a detailed breakdown, that's awesome.

The keeper dropping 6 catches sounds like a continual issue with how they're programmed, nothing slider based there sadly I wouldn't think.

Good to see a fair amount of sixes, assuming you can do the same that is. The work into opening up the off side in the latest patch is clearly having an effect.

Low spin bounce is universal in this game, I don't think there is a fix. BA need to take a look at it (and it has been mentioned by someone who tagged Matt), but I'm unsure if it'll get any attention.

Could be the RR needs tweaking down slightly, but equally likely is that as an on disc team, England are just OP across the board.

I am having a very engrossing and interesting test match playing as India in South Africa. Using Rumple's sliders for South Africa, grassy, dry, and hard pitch. except for the batting and bowling timing sliders, which I set to the default ones at hard difficulty, as I didn't want to mess with the timing. I have only finished the first innings for both sides so far. While batting, all wickets felt accurate in a way that I could understand why I got out, like not getting the timing right, or selecting the wrong shot for the delivery. None of them felt like they were planned or hard coded into the game. I was pleasantly surprised when I looked at the wagon wheel towards the end of the innings and saw that the shorts were played all across the ground when I made no cautious attempt to do so. I only played based on the deliveries and their line and length. Attaching some screenshots.
